New Delhi: Suzuki Motorcycle India Pvt Ltd on Monday reported a 3 per cent increase in total sales to 1,32,244 units in May 2026 compared to 1,28,897 units in the year-ago period.This is the "highest-ever monthly sales" by the company, said a statement from Suzuki Motorcycle India Pvt Ltd (SMIPL).Domestic sales in May 2026 stood at 1,10,028 units against 107,780 units in the same month last year, a growth of 2 per cent, SMIPL said in a statement.Also Read: HMSI sales rise 12 pc to 5.18 lakh units in MayExports increased to 22,216 units in May 2026, up by 5 per cent, from 21,117 units in May 2025, it added."SMIPL's strong performance in May 2026, marked by the highest-ever monthly sales, reflects the positive response to our products and services in the market. The domestic growth highlights the impact of a customer-centric approach and sustained engagement efforts in building deeper connections," SMIPL Vice President, Sales & Marketing, Deepak Mutreja said.
